Software Developer
Jan. 2025 - Apr. 2025
- Upgraded theScore.com web platform from React 16/Next 9 to React 19/Next 15, improving Lighthouse scores by >40%
- Restructured component library for 5 marketing applications by eliminating barrel files, reducing bundle size by 33%
- Built new ESPN Bet signup form with React/GQL, deployed for NFL Championship weekend with 25,000+ impressions
- Improved configs/scripts for CircleCI automation in 5 web applications, boosting Lighthouse scores from 67 to 100
- Led sportsbook marketing pages' development, adding 7 CMS components and eliminating engineering maintenance
- Identified and removed subscription-dependent libraries in CMS/web platforms, reducing costs by $2,800/year
Full Stack Developer
Jan. 2024 - Apr. 2024
- Updated 6 Spring Boot microservices to support Post-Acute Care products with >60% skilled nursing market share
- Adapted backend API to boost National Provider Identifier transmission success to Redox, from 28% to 100%
- Wrote automated unit/integration test suites using Cypress to maintain a Sonarqube code coverage score above 90%
- Created 5 Datadog monitors to enhance app observability/metric automation across demo/production environments
- Remodeled frontend store/state management using Pinia to upgrade Carequality application to Vue 3 standard
- Resolved security violations using Sonatype build reports to maintain 0 vulnerabilities across various microservices
- Overhauled inbound data service's dependencies by updating Spring Boot version to ensure service maintainability
- Communicated with product/UX teams using Figma to develop frontend for asynchronous facility enablement service
- Led biweekly software demo sessions with engineering/product teams to discuss and solidify end-to-end changes
UI Developer
May 2023 - Aug. 2023
- Developed 10+ React components using Material UI to fulfil mockups for telecommunications enterprise software
- Directed full remodel for frontend API calls using React Redux, lowering traffic by 10+ seconds per network call
- Implemented report functionality in internal management app to deliver corporate lifecycle metrics for 100+ partners
- Completed AWS workshops using Sagemaker/CodeWhisperer to design AWS Lambda functions with generative AI
- Coordinated with backend/management teams to perform regular Jira groomings and revise commercial business logic
Full Stack Developer
Sep. 2022 - Dec. 2022
- Developed LED product tag flash functionality using a specialized API for 4,000+ products at the LCBO's flagship store
- Oversaw business relations with exterior partner Danavision to design the LCBO’s LED product tag technology
- Built the LCBO Service Template using PostgreSQL/React to facilitate future app startup with user authentication
- Implemented over 60 changes in the LCBO's Grocer Claims app to improve usability and introduce new client features
- Managed Azure/Bitbucket repositories to maintain production applications and update the LCBO's live software
- Coordinated with various LCBO divisions via email and meetings to schedule app testing and deployment windows
Full Stack Developer
Jan. 2022 - Apr. 2022
- Developed the Polaris Trend Analysis module using React/Plotly.js to delineate historical Canadian census data
- Attracted a Big Five Canadian bank by pioneering the Trend Analysis module, leading to a potential partnership
- Employed Jira to solve over 70 bugs and improve cross-browser compatibility
- Collaborated using the Agile framework to facilitate the production of data mining software
- Orchestrated company meetings for Polaris Intelligence's codebase architecture and practices
IT Intern
Jul. 2021 - Aug. 2021
- Updated Active Directory users by developing PowerShell scripts to automate mass changes
- Constructed company dashboards and host groups in Nagios XI to regulate infrastructure monitoring
- Utilized Zendesk to solve company computer issues and generate scheduled IT reports